Предыдущая тема :: Следующая тема |
Автор |
Сообщение |
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Пн Дек 10 2007 11:18 Заголовок сообщения: excel |
|
|
Здравствуйте все!
помогите, плиз. как сделать в Excel наложение одной таблицы на другую, чтобы те данные которые совпадают, сохранились и новые добавились.
Спасибо! |
|
Вернуться к началу |
|
|
San_dok
Зарегистрирован: 21.07.2006 Сообщения: 1649 Откуда: Rus\23
|
Добавлено: Пн Дек 10 2007 11:20 Заголовок сообщения: |
|
|
формулируйте вопрос яснее.
лично я ничего не понял. _________________ В тёмной комнате завсегда имеются тёмные грабли. |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Пн Дек 10 2007 11:28 Заголовок сообщения: |
|
|
у меня есть 2 таблицы в Excel. Одна сделана раньше другой. Мне нужно изменить данные в старой таблице так, чтобы не переделывать ее заново всю, а пополнить только те данные, которые изменились. по сути обновить только автоматически. |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Пн Дек 10 2007 11:39 Заголовок сообщения: excel |
|
|
видимо никто не знает... очень жаль |
|
Вернуться к началу |
|
|
Sol
Зарегистрирован: 05.12.2003 Сообщения: 427 Откуда: Томск
|
Добавлено: Пн Дек 10 2007 11:40 Заголовок сообщения: |
|
|
мда... Автоматически - это как??
имеем старую таблицу из двух ячеек:
- в первой ячейке число 0
- во второй ячейке число 1
имеем новую таблицу:
- в первой ячейке число 1
- во второй число 0
что и как у вас должно обновиться?? _________________ In My Humble Opinion |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Пн Дек 10 2007 11:53 Заголовок сообщения: |
|
|
Sol писал(а): | мда... Автоматически - это как??
имеем старую таблицу из двух ячеек:
- в первой ячейке число 0
- во второй ячейке число 1
имеем новую таблицу:
- в первой ячейке число 1
- во второй число 0
что и как у вас должно обновиться?? |
автоматически, это имеется в виду, не искать по каждой строке, изменилась она или нет, у меня же огромная таблица с данными, добавляются строки, или в столбце каком-то цифра меняется. Обновить - я имею в виду, чтобы как бы их вместе соединить, при этом более свежие данные заменили более старые, а если свежих нет, то остались старые. Потому как есть строки, которые в этой таблице надо забивать вручную, и просто новую таблицу делать - это ойойой |
|
Вернуться к началу |
|
|
Sol
Зарегистрирован: 05.12.2003 Сообщения: 427 Откуда: Томск
|
Добавлено: Пн Дек 10 2007 12:01 Заголовок сообщения: |
|
|
по какому признаку определяется свежесть данных?? _________________ In My Humble Opinion |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Пн Дек 10 2007 13:17 Заголовок сообщения: excel |
|
|
по дате создания файла, во-первых, а во-вторых по имени таблицы сориентироваться - например, таблицу 2 добавить к таблице 1. что добавляется то и свежее |
|
Вернуться к началу |
|
|
Dragner
Зарегистрирован: 27.07.2006 Сообщения: 760 Откуда: Владивосток
|
Добавлено: Вт Дек 11 2007 03:51 Заголовок сообщения: |
|
|
То есть есть таблица 2, в которую вносятся все неоюходимые изменения, и ее надо добавлять к таблице 1? А потом будет табл3, которую надо будет добавить к табл2+табл1. Я правильно понял? |
|
Вернуться к началу |
|
|
San_dok
Зарегистрирован: 21.07.2006 Сообщения: 1649 Откуда: Rus\23
|
Добавлено: Вт Дек 11 2007 09:53 Заголовок сообщения: |
|
|
Асилил. Нет. Это невозможно. Влияющие стрелки ничего не дадут. Тупое копирование заменит фсе форматы плюс новые строки. Изменения если идти по пути связей визуально не отразятся. Через куб OLAP также копирование не свяжется имея даже одну ошибочную ячейку в добавляемой таблице. Вы много от ёкселя в стандартной поставке хотите. А задача у вас просто связана с работой. Той которую надо выполнять еще и руками а не полагаясь на кампутир.
Обьясняю суть. Есть прайс лист. Пускай на 12 тысяч позиций. Раз в день приходит новый. Вы хотите за пять сек новый положить на старый, еще и визуально посмотреть к примеру ЖЫРНЫМ красным шрифтом на ИЗМЕНЕННУЮ цену и плевать в потолок. Национальная индейская изба.
На эти моменты есть замечательная программа Парус. Замечательная конфа 1с торговля-склад.
ЗЫ: ваша задача выполнима в ёкселе только в одном случае. Если вы предоставите тех.задание со скурпулезностью 100% и горячая голова напишет под вас макрос. Судя по вашим пояснениям постановку тех.задания вы уже не можете пройти...
Выводы делайте сами.
Аривидерчи. _________________ В тёмной комнате завсегда имеются тёмные грабли. |
|
Вернуться к началу |
|
|
MSerg1968
Зарегистрирован: 25.10.2007 Сообщения: 4
|
Добавлено: Вт Дек 11 2007 10:52 Заголовок сообщения: Докопались |
|
|
На самом деле последний совет и есть самый хороший. В EXCEL слишком мудреные формулы и прочие "копи-пасты" Лично я, сколько ни сталкивался с чем-то подобным, все рано в конце писал макрос. Это гораздо легче. Тем более что, насколько можно судить по ситуации, данная перация происходит постоянно, т.е. есть смысл сделать волшебную кнопку. |
|
Вернуться к началу |
|
|
MSerg1968
Зарегистрирован: 25.10.2007 Сообщения: 4
|
Добавлено: Вт Дек 11 2007 10:53 Заголовок сообщения: |
|
|
На самом деле последний совет и есть самый хороший. В EXCEL слишком мудреные формулы и прочие "копи-пасты" Лично я, сколько ни сталкивался с чем-то подобным, все рано в конце писал макрос. Это гораздо легче. Тем более что, насколько можно судить по ситуации, данная перация происходит постоянно, т.е. есть смысл сделать волшебную кнопку. |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Вт Дек 11 2007 12:22 Заголовок сообщения: excel |
|
|
Dragner писал(а): | То есть есть таблица 2, в которую вносятся все неоюходимые изменения, и ее надо добавлять к таблице 1? А потом будет табл3, которую надо будет добавить к табл2+табл1. Я правильно понял? |
Да, в общем все так... |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Вт Дек 11 2007 12:35 Заголовок сообщения: |
|
|
San_dok писал(а): | Асилил. Нет. Это невозможно. Влияющие стрелки ничего не дадут. Тупое копирование заменит фсе форматы плюс новые строки. Изменения если идти по пути связей визуально не отразятся. Через куб OLAP также копирование не свяжется имея даже одну ошибочную ячейку в добавляемой таблице. Вы много от ёкселя в стандартной поставке хотите. А задача у вас просто связана с работой. Той которую надо выполнять еще и руками а не полагаясь на кампутир.
Обьясняю суть. Есть прайс лист. Пускай на 12 тысяч позиций. Раз в день приходит новый. Вы хотите за пять сек новый положить на старый, еще и визуально посмотреть к примеру ЖЫРНЫМ красным шрифтом на ИЗМЕНЕННУЮ цену и плевать в потолок. Национальная индейская изба.
На эти моменты есть замечательная программа Парус. Замечательная конфа 1с торговля-склад.
ЗЫ: ваша задача выполнима в ёкселе только в одном случае. Если вы предоставите тех.задание со скурпулезностью 100% и горячая голова напишет под вас макрос. Судя по вашим пояснениям постановку тех.задания вы уже не можете пройти...
Выводы делайте сами.
Аривидерчи. |
Никто не говорит вобще-то про плевание в потолок. и про жирный красный шрифт тоже. речь вобще не о прайс-листе идет, данные это не обязательно цены. и вообще не обязательно цифры. А по поводу постановки тех.задания - если один не понимает, не обязательно, что другой плохо объяснил.
А вообще, спасибо большое, что прояснили мне ситуацию, потому что я думала, может такое возможно, только я не знаю как. вот и все. |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Вт Дек 11 2007 12:46 Заголовок сообщения: |
|
|
[quote="MSerg1968"]На самом деле последний совет и есть самый хороший. В EXCEL слишком мудреные формулы и прочие "копи-пасты" Лично я, сколько ни сталкивался с чем-то подобным, все рано в конце писал макрос. Это гораздо легче. Тем более что, насколько можно судить по ситуации, данная перация происходит постоянно, т.е. есть смысл сделать волшебную кнопку.[/qu
,
я не программист, так что о написании макроса даже и речи быть не может. Но все равно спасибо за совет! |
|
Вернуться к началу |
|
|
San_dok
Зарегистрирован: 21.07.2006 Сообщения: 1649 Откуда: Rus\23
|
Добавлено: Вт Дек 11 2007 12:54 Заголовок сообщения: |
|
|
olga.11 писал(а): | и вообще не обязательно цифры. |
Как всё весело и забавно. Да вы вообще тогда ветвь разговора не понимаете. Вы хотя-бы раз пробовали ДАЖЕ экспортировать текстовое расширение в форматированную таблицу ёкселя? lol
olga.11 писал(а): |
А по поводу постановки тех.задания - если один не понимает, не обязательно, что другой плохо объяснил. |
Для вас немного истории. В бытность студентом, был у меня один профессор. Так вот он говорил золотые слова. "Обьясняю раз-студенты не понимают, обьясняю два - студенты опять не понимают, разворачиваюсь, иду к себе в кабинет штудировать материал для обьяснения в третий. Ибо если меня с двух раз непонимают, значит я так "хорошо и доступно" обьясняю." _________________ В тёмной комнате завсегда имеются тёмные грабли. |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Вт Дек 11 2007 14:48 Заголовок сообщения: excel |
|
|
Я понимаю, что вам, возможно весело и забавно, что не все люди разбираются в том, в чем так хорошо разбираетесь вы...
Я вобщето за советом обращалась, а не за насмешкой.
А с профессором ...мдааа... повезло вам значит. |
|
Вернуться к началу |
|
|
grf
Зарегистрирован: 05.04.2005 Сообщения: 1242 Откуда: Москва
|
Добавлено: Вт Дек 11 2007 22:05 Заголовок сообщения: |
|
|
San_dok +1 перечитал раза три, не осилил
как понял я
есть две таблицы одинаковые. В одной (в одной ли или в обеих?) могут некоторое ячейки изменить значение. Необходимо что бы в другой таблице они так же изменились?
_________________ Errare humanum est |
|
Вернуться к началу |
|
|
Dragner
Зарегистрирован: 27.07.2006 Сообщения: 760 Откуда: Владивосток
|
Добавлено: Ср Дек 12 2007 04:07 Заголовок сообщения: |
|
|
To grf, и возможно такое, что табл2 просто дописали, соответственно в табл1 надо тоже програмно дописать таблицу. Там вариантов то много, а чего именно хотят не понятно
TO olga.11 средствами excel даже и не старайтесь, при определенном извращении и хорошем программисте может и получится, но не стоит оно того. ИМХО. |
|
Вернуться к началу |
|
|
grf
Зарегистрирован: 05.04.2005 Сообщения: 1242 Откуда: Москва
|
Добавлено: Ср Дек 12 2007 10:00 Заголовок сообщения: |
|
|
вот не догоняю))))))))))
потому и ответ глупейший, ну а стереть просто старую таблицу и скопировать в ее место новую))))))))))
_________________ Errare humanum est |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Ср Дек 12 2007 10:26 Заголовок сообщения: excel |
|
|
to grf
Уважаемый! если просто нужна была бы новая таблица, то вопросов бы вообще не возникало |
|
Вернуться к началу |
|
|
grf
Зарегистрирован: 05.04.2005 Сообщения: 1242 Откуда: Москва
|
Добавлено: Ср Дек 12 2007 11:48 Заголовок сообщения: |
|
|
уважаемая, к тому и написал, что не понял, что вам требуется))))))))
Цитата: |
как понял я
есть две таблицы одинаковые. В одной (в одной ли или в обеих?) могут некоторое ячейки изменить значение. Необходимо что бы в другой таблице они так же изменились?
|
вы бы хоть на вопросы ответили, проблема то у вас, а не у меня))))))))))
так же, какой параметр отвечает за то, что данные более новые?
например, открыты обе таблицы. В первой изменили значение одной ячейки, во второй значение другой. Какая из таблиц более свежая?
_________________ Errare humanum est |
|
Вернуться к началу |
|
|
San_dok
Зарегистрирован: 21.07.2006 Сообщения: 1649 Откуда: Rus\23
|
Добавлено: Ср Дек 12 2007 13:45 Заголовок сообщения: |
|
|
2grf щас я те попробую обьяснить.
имеем таблицу1: лист1
фио/номер паспорта/адрес места жительства/
и таких товарищей пущай тыща.
имеем также Цитата: | "таблицу 2 добавить к таблице 1. что добавляется то и свежее" |
поступившую новую таблицу2: лист1
фио/номер паспорта/адрес места жительства/
но с измененными к примеру паспортами, фамилиями, т.д. плюс с новыми добавившимися сотрудниками. Она хочет засунуть 2 в уже готовую таблицу 1 , так чтобы если у Иванова И.И. если изменился паспорт, это отразилось в форматированной ЧИСЛОВОЙ ячейке таблицы1, если у Сидоровой изменилась фамилия, то всё осталось без изменения, а тектовый формат Сидорова изменился на текстовый формат Петрова.
А новые сотрудники ваааще добавились из существующего списка 2 из трех к примеру строк в существующий список 1 из тыщи
так. кароч. леди. вы хотите афигенно автоматизировать процесс ))))))))))) Имею вопрос. А не присутствуют ли у вас в ячейках например 11:12:2007 или 11.12.2007.
вы попробуйте с этим вначале поиграть чтобы понять что мы вам говорим.
ЗЫ: чую оля либо инспектор ок, которую достали отчеты, либо очень юная секретарша, на которую взвалили среднесписочный состав организации. Но работать в любом случае лень...
ну мож и неправ. ну мож. _________________ В тёмной комнате завсегда имеются тёмные грабли. |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Ср Дек 12 2007 15:13 Заголовок сообщения: excel |
|
|
To Sun_dok
С каким удовольствием я прочитала ваш комментарий!!
ну отрадно сознавать, что вы наконец-то поняли суть вопроса. и даже довольно связно объяснили другому.
А вы все что-то про лень ворчите... Не лень это- а попытка экономии времени!! А вообще лень- двигатель прогресса, так что ничего плохого здесь нет. Но вы по-видимому смотрите на вещи иначе.
А с инспектором ОК вы ошиблись
Цитата: | Имею вопрос. А не присутствуют ли у вас в ячейках например 11:12:2007 или 11.12.2007.
вы имеете в виду дату и время? и дальше что?
| вы попробуйте с этим вначале поиграть чтобы понять что мы вам говорим.
вы даже мой вопрос понять не могли, а сами все время мне на мою тупость намекаете, невежливо между прочим...
Цитата: |
ну мож и неправ. ну мож.
не мож, а точно |
|
|
Вернуться к началу |
|
|
grf
Зарегистрирован: 05.04.2005 Сообщения: 1242 Откуда: Москва
|
Добавлено: Ср Дек 12 2007 15:52 Заголовок сообщения: |
|
|
спасибо))))))))))) но присоединяюсь к вышестоящим))))))))))) только дополнительным программированием. Уж как вы распарсите строку, переберете все строки, проверите совпадение и вынесете вердикт - дело десятое, но встроенными средствами, без программирования не обойдетесь.
и еще, на примере San_dok, если чел сменил номер паспорта, как вы убедитесь, что это обновление, а не новая запись!!!!!!!
_________________ Errare humanum est |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Ср Дек 12 2007 16:10 Заголовок сообщения: excel |
|
|
to grf
ОООО!! уже никак. все сошлись в едином мнении- что этого сделать нельзя.
но все равно ВСЕМ ВАМ ОГРОМНОЕ СПАСИБО!!!!!!!!! |
|
Вернуться к началу |
|
|
San_dok
Зарегистрирован: 21.07.2006 Сообщения: 1649 Откуда: Rus\23
|
Добавлено: Ср Дек 12 2007 16:14 Заголовок сообщения: Re: excel |
|
|
olga.11 писал(а): | А вообще лень- двигатель прогресса, так что ничего плохого здесь нет. Но вы по-видимому смотрите на вещи иначе.
|
Я на вещи адекватно смотрю, а не "иначе". Зачем лисапед двигателем прогресса обзывать. Говорите связно уже свою задачу, а не итог. С итогом в вашем контексте мы уже решили. А вам скажут софтину, которая эту задачу уже лет пицот как благополучно тянет.
вот собсно и всё. _________________ В тёмной комнате завсегда имеются тёмные грабли. |
|
Вернуться к началу |
|
|
grf
Зарегистрирован: 05.04.2005 Сообщения: 1242 Откуда: Москва
|
Добавлено: Ср Дек 12 2007 16:18 Заголовок сообщения: |
|
|
можно, можно)))))))))) что VB, что DELPHI что кучей еще всего разного - работы на два часа, не больше))))))))))))))) но вставкой формул - никак)))))
_________________ Errare humanum est |
|
Вернуться к началу |
|
|
olga.11
Зарегистрирован: 13.09.2007 Сообщения: 16
|
Добавлено: Чт Дек 13 2007 13:13 Заголовок сообщения: excel |
|
|
to grf
|
|
Вернуться к началу |
|
|
And
Зарегистрирован: 02.12.2003 Сообщения: 401 Откуда: Московская обл.
|
Добавлено: Чт Дек 13 2007 14:01 Заголовок сообщения: |
|
|
Короче курить зайца так и не научили. Да и не надо. Не для этого он. Все эти задачи нормально можно реализовать в Access. С нормальными формами для ввода. Помимо этого Accsses хоть и не особо серьезная но всетаки СУБД. От сюда и совместная работа, и целостность и непротиворечивость данных. Плюс ко всему вы можете получать отчеты в разных форматах txt, word, excel, html и т.д. |
|
Вернуться к началу |
|
|
|